Company Description About Averna Averna is the global leader in custom-built test solutions and services to cover our customers’ product lifecycle needs from prototype to mass production. We are an integrated, international team 1,200 strong with infrastructure and capacity to support our customers wherever they operate – near their design centers in the West Coast and their manufacturing operations in Asia. Averna serves Consumer Electronics, Consumer Medical, Electrification, and Aerospace & Defense industries. We accelerate product development, improve product quality and extend our Customer’s Test Engineering operations worldwide. As of January 2026, Averna and Spherea joined forces to form the Spherea-Averna group. Reporting to Sr. Sales Leadership, the Account Manager is responsible for developing top-tier accounts in the Averna markets. This role blends complex technical problems, a consultative solution-based selling culture and exposure to world-renowned technology organizations we proudly call our Customers. This highly visible, cross-functional role is a great opportunity to showcase your skills within all departments of Averna and across the globe.

The successful candidate will

  • Develop New Business focusing on Test System Integration (design, replication, support) in Averna’s target industries;
  • Maintain/grow existing accounts;
  • Build/execute/report on account plans through collaboration with internal teams (Marketing, Operations, etc.);
  • Present Solution concepts and Business proposals to our customers;
  • Coordinate with Averna Partners, including Asia-based Averna teams, to support our Clients’ global operations;
  • Manage and maintain quota accountability;
  • Manage our CRM, Salesforce, to forecast and report sales.
